Transaction 511520a101ad66e7cb248b6c6b6bde31b86af3533c4ccd9cefe90b8e743a3875
1 Input
2 Outputs
- 511520a101ad66e7cb248b6c6b6bde31b86af3533c4ccd9cefe90b8e743a3875:0
- 511520a101ad66e7cb248b6c6b6bde31b86af3533c4ccd9cefe90b8e743a3875:1
value 76277626
address 14CuwvouyhgJLnNyySagDDknKp2j23vrpW
value 258565007
address 1Apj1pHDbiWbU1jJYQ86sYtLzSb8He9BJ4